AgentCC is a discovery hub for AI agent capabilities. We index Agent Skills as the primary dataset, and also organize MCP servers and selected AI tools so developers can quickly find, compare, and evaluate what to integrate into their workflows.
An Agent Skill is a reusable capability package for an AI agent. It can define workflows, tool usage patterns, domain knowledge, or execution rules that help the agent perform more reliably in a specific task or environment.
AgentCC is a resource and discovery layer, not a one-click installer. On each skill page, you should review the repository, file tree, install command, and usage notes, then integrate it according to the runtime or client you are using.
No. AgentCC primarily indexes external repositories and metadata. We help you understand what a skill is, where it comes from, and how it may be used, but execution and security decisions still belong to your own runtime environment.
No directory can guarantee absolute safety. AgentCC can help surface repository links, file structures, and metadata, but you should still verify permissions, external dependencies, API usage, and code quality before using a skill in production or on sensitive machines.
